揭秘成功软件项目三年规划的5大关键步骤:从愿景到实施,助你打造卓越产品

软件项目三年规划:制定长期发展战略的关键

在快速变化的软件行业中,制定一个合理的软件项目三年规划至关重要。它不仅能够帮助企业明确发展方向,还能够提高项目管理效率,降低风险,增强竞争优势。本文将深入探讨如何制定和实施一个成功的软件项目三年规划,助您在激烈的市场竞争中脱颖而出。

 

明确项目愿景和目标

制定软件项目三年规划的第一步是明确项目的长期愿景和具体目标。这需要项目团队与利益相关者进行深入沟通,充分了解市场需求和技术发展趋势。在制定目标时,应遵循SMART原则,即具体(Specific)、可衡量(Measurable)、可实现(Achievable)、相关(Relevant)和有时限(Time-bound)。

在这个阶段,可以使用ONES研发管理平台来帮助团队更好地协作和管理项目愿景。ONES提供了强大的需求管理功能,可以帮助团队捕捉、分析和优先排序各种需求,确保项目目标与业务战略保持一致。

 

制定详细的技术路线图

一旦确定了项目愿景和目标,下一步就是制定详细的技术路线图。这个路线图应该包括三年内的主要技术里程碑、关键功能发布计划以及所需的技术资源。在制定路线图时,需要考虑以下几个方面:

1. 技术选型:评估现有技术栈,确定是否需要引入新的技术或框架。

2. 架构演进:规划系统架构的逐步优化和升级路径。

3. 性能优化:制定性能提升目标和相应的优化计划。

4. 安全性提升:规划安全性增强措施和合规性要求的实施。

5. 可扩展性:考虑未来业务增长对系统扩展性的要求。

在制定技术路线图时,可以利用ONES研发管理平台的项目集管理功能,将长期规划分解为可管理的子项目和任务,并通过甘特图等可视化工具清晰地展示整个项目进程。

 

资源规划与预算管理

软件项目三年规划的成功实施离不开合理的资源规划和预算管理。这包括人力资源、硬件设备、软件工具等各个方面。在进行资源规划时,需要考虑以下几点:

1. 人员配置:评估现有团队能力,制定人才招聘和培养计划。

2. 技能培训:规划必要的技能提升培训,确保团队能够应对未来的技术挑战。

3. 设备更新:制定硬件设备的更新计划,确保开发环境的先进性。

4. 软件工具:评估和选择适合长期发展的研发工具和平台。

5. 预算控制:制定详细的预算计划,并定期进行审核和调整。

在资源规划和预算管理方面,ONES研发管理平台提供了强大的资源管理功能,可以帮助项目经理有效地分配和监控各种资源的使用情况,确保资源得到最优化利用。

 

风险管理与应对策略

在制定软件项目三年规划时,必须充分考虑潜在的风险并制定相应的应对策略。常见的风险包括:

1. 技术风险:新技术的学习曲线、技术选型的不确定性等。

2. 市场风险:市场需求变化、竞争对手的策略调整等。

3. 人员风险:核心人才流失、团队协作问题等。

4. 项目管理风险:进度延误、质量控制、成本超支等。

5. 法律和合规风险:知识产权、数据隐私等方面的合规要求。

为了有效管理这些风险,可以采用以下策略:

1. 定期风险评估:建立风险评估机制,定期识别和分析潜在风险。

2. 制定应急预案:针对高概率和高影响的风险,提前制定应急预案。

3. 灵活调整:保持规划的灵活性,根据实际情况及时调整策略。

4. 持续监控:利用项目管理工具实时监控项目进展,及时发现和解决问题。

5. 知识共享:建立知识管理系统,促进团队内部的经验和教训分享。

ONES研发管理平台提供了全面的风险管理功能,可以帮助团队识别、评估和跟踪各种风险,并通过自动化的预警机制,提前发现潜在问题,从而降低项目风险。

 

持续改进与敏捷调整

软件项目三年规划不是一成不变的,而是需要根据实际情况不断调整和优化。建立一个持续改进的机制,可以确保规划始终保持其相关性和有效性。以下是一些建议:

1. 定期回顾:每季度或半年进行一次规划回顾,评估进展并调整计划。

2. 收集反馈:建立多渠道的反馈机制,及时了解客户和团队的意见。

3. 敏捷适应:采用敏捷方法论,增强团队对变化的响应能力。

4. 数据驱动:利用数据分析工具,对项目进展进行量化评估。

5. 创新鼓励:建立创新激励机制,鼓励团队成员提出改进建议。

ONES研发管理平台的敏捷项目管理功能可以很好地支持这一过程,它提供了灵活的看板和冲刺管理工具,使团队能够快速响应变化,持续优化工作流程。

软件项目三年规划

总之,制定一个成功的软件项目三年规划需要全面考虑项目愿景、技术路线、资源规划、风险管理以及持续改进等多个方面。通过使用先进的项目管理工具和方法,如ONES研发管理平台,可以大大提高规划的执行效率和成功率。记住,软件项目三年规划不是一次性的工作,而是一个动态的、需要持续优化的过程。通过定期评估和调整,您可以确保项目始终朝着正确的方向前进,最终实现长期的成功。